UK National Grid has reportedly ended its contract with NR Electric UK (Nari Technology) and begun removing Chinese-made grid communication and balancing components following NCSC advice, citing cybersecurity risks. The action aligns with wider UK/EU restrictions on Chinese vendors like Huawei; however, the report offers no public evidence of compromise within the UK grid, referencing only prior alleged Chinese malware activity in other nations and broader concerns over potential state-compelled data access.
